Last time I checked (around 1.38), Boost will work on vxWorks. However, compiling it into your robot code will be annoying. So don't use that on the robot unless you know what you're doing.
Use the Task class instead, that allows you to create additional threads using WPILib.

Are you saying that I have to use boost and WPILib's task class?
No.
Also, on the above page, it says the task::run takes the arguments of types FUNCPTR and int. just asking, the fcptr is just the function name without any arguments or parentheses, correct?
Yes.
Also the arguments are of type int, does that mean I can only pass integers?
Sorta. Since it's C++ and it allows you to shoot yourself in the foot, you can technically pass in anything that is the same size as an integer. Be wary of this behavior, as integer sizes may vary on other platforms (such as your PC).

You will never need to use Boost or any external libraries for any multithreading in C++ for FRC, so save yourself some headaches and just WPILib because it works like a charm.
Here's some code that makes a separate thread to flip the state of a relay, which is spawned at TeleopInit, and killed off at DisabledInit.
class Robot: public SimpleRobot{
Task secondThread;
Relay *relay;
public:
Robot():
secondThread("SecondThread",(FUNCPTR) Robot::threadFunction)
{
relay=new Relay(1);
}
void threadFunction(UINT32 relayPointer){
Relay *rly=(Relay*)relayPointer;
while(true){
rly->Set(Relay::kForward);
Wait(1);
rly->Set(Relay::kReverse);
Wait(1);
}
}
void Disabled(){
secondThread.Stop();
}
void Teleop(){
secondThread.Start((UINT32) relay);
}
};
START_ROBOT_CLASS(Robot)
;
